A 3 Bedroom Semi Detached Dwelling House fronting a public green within easy reach of the town centre.
This 3 bedroom property has full planning permission for a 2 storey extension to the rear providing an additional kitchen/diner and a further bedroom and bathroom. This makes it a desirable family dwelling occupying an excellent level garden plot.
Bishops Castle is a small historic market town in the Shropshire Hills with a range of small shops and cafes. The location is a convenient distant to a number of local towns, the closest town being Welshpool some 16 miles away, Ludlow 18 miles and Shrewsbury 22 miles. There is a high school and college, medical centre, fitness facilities together with recreational grounds and access to a number of long distance walking routes nearby such as the Shropshire Way, Kerry Ridgeway and Offa’s Dyke.
